Summary

Milan Milanovic discusses his book, Laws of Software Engineering, applying 56 principles to the AI era. He covers Gal’s Law on simplicity, Conway’s Law regarding team structures, and Goodhart’s Law on metrics. The episode also addresses Hofstadter’s Law for estimation and the Dunning-Kruger effect in AI coding. Milan argues that engineering value lies in judgment and problem-solving, not just code production.
